Calberlah
Calberlah is a municipality in the district of Gifhorn, in Lower Saxony, Germany. The Municipality Calberlah includes the villages of Allenbüttel, Allerbüttel, Brunsbüttel, Calberlah, Edesbüttel, Jelpke and Wettmershagen.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Isenbüttel is a municipality in the district of Gifhorn, in Lower Saxony, Germany. It is situated approximately 6 km southeast of Gifhorn, and 20 km north of Braunschweig. Isenbüttel is also the seat of the Samtgemeinde Isenbüttel. Isenbüttel is situated 3½ km northwest of Calberlah.
